The Watchman Sees
Ezekiel 33:6
But if the watchman sees the sword coming and does not blow the trumpet, so that the people are not warned, and the sword comes and takes any one of them, that person is taken away in his iniquity, but his blood I will require at the watchman’s hand.
+
The Watchman Sees
The prophet Ezekiel warns us that those who have seen yet do not sound the alarm will suffer the consequences. The watchman must always remain vigilant and alert. In faith, you have been invited to see and know the truth of Christ and the salvation bought for you by His blood. You are the watchman tasked with telling everyone the Good News of Christ crucified for all. We dare not keep Jesus a secret, like the children’s hymn goes, “Hide it under a bushel? No! I’m going to let it shine.” We are to let the light of Christ shine.
During this time of the year, it can often be difficult. The post-Christmas blues set in as friends and family part ways, the festive holiday decorations are eventually put away, and life returns to normal. And yet, this is precisely when Christ’s light shines the brightest, as we share God’s love with all those He places in our lives. Because God has come, Immanuel is accomplished, God is with us, we can be eager to spread that message.
We are still in the season of Christmas in the Church calendar. We are still celebrating the birth of our Savior in a Bethlehem manger, and we are still beneficiaries of a silent night which was broken by an angelic choir so long ago. We watchmen see the Christ and ring the bell to tell everyone, the Christ child is here!
